How Protect Your Rights with Ottawa County Public Defender's Aggressive Defense Actually Works
At its core, Protect Your Rights with Ottawa County Public Defender's Aggressive Defense refers to the organized system that provides legal representation to those who cannot afford private counsel. When someone is accused of a violation, the public defender’s office steps in to review charges, gather evidence, and interview witnesses. They analyze police reports, check procedural compliance, and negotiate with prosecutors to explore reduced charges or alternative resolutions. This process is designed to keep the scales balanced, ensuring that every person receives a fair opportunity to present their side.
The approach is grounded in constitutional safeguards that protect against self-incrimination, unreasonable searches, and biased rulings. Defense teams examine whether arrests followed proper protocols, whether evidence was collected legally, and whether the accused had access to timely counsel. If issues arise, they may file motions to suppress evidence, request hearings, or challenge aspects of the case. Common Questions People Have About Protect Your Rights with Ottawa County Public Defender's Aggressive Defense
Many people wonder how to qualify for public defender services and what situations they cover. Generally, eligibility depends on financial circumstances and the nature of the legal matter. Courts typically review income, assets, and household size to determine whether private counsel is affordable. If someone meets the criteria, the public defender's office is assigned to represent them in criminal, juvenile, or certain civil cases. Another frequent question is about the scope of support provided. A public defender handles a wide range of responsibilities, from initial arraignments to pre-trial motions and trial proceedings. They may investigate the allegations, consult experts, and communicate with prosecutors on the client’s behalf. In some instances, they also assist with post-conviction matters or appeals. However, there are also practical considerations to keep in mind. Caseloads in public defender offices can be substantial, which sometimes affects the amount of time available for each case. Resources such as investigators and expert witnesses may be limited compared to larger private firms. Understanding these factors helps set realistic expectations while still recognizing the essential role that public defenders play.
